Job summary

A leading engineering solutions company is looking for a Senior Structural Analysis Engineer to support design and assessment of mechanical components. Responsibilities include conducting advanced structural analysis, performing fracture assessments, and improving analysis methods. Candidates should have extensive experience with FEA tools like Abaqus and Ansys, alongside a degree in engineering. This position offers a competitive salary and numerous benefits including private medical insurance and career development support.
